"You usually can't tell what's inspiring until you look back on it"
About this Quote
The intent feels protective as much as perceptive. For a working musician, waiting to feel “inspired” can become a glamorous form of procrastination. Simon’s phrasing nudges you to keep moving anyway, to trust that meaning will coagulate after the fact. “Usually” matters: she isn’t denying lightning-bolt moments, just demoting them. The real engine is hindsight, the edit suite where memory becomes narrative and pain becomes usable.
There’s subtext here about control. If you can’t always identify the inspiring thing while it’s happening, you also can’t fully manage your artistic inputs. That’s both unsettling and liberating: you’re not failing when the day feels ordinary; you’re stockpiling.
Contextually, it fits Simon’s era and persona - confessional songwriting that sounds immediate but is engineered, crafted from distance. Songs like “You’re So Vain” trade on specificity that feels overheard, yet the power comes from selection, timing, and what gets withheld. Her quote is a small manifesto for anyone trying to turn life into art: the moment isn’t the masterpiece; the looking back is.
